elmah.io is a cloud-based error management and logging platform designed for efficient identification and resolution of software application errors. With a focus on simplicity, it seamlessly integrates with various web and logging frameworks, providing comprehensive error logging and monitoring.

Developers can capture and centralize logs, exceptions, and errors from diverse sources, offering a consolidated view of the application's behavior. This centralized approach facilitates quicker issue identification and resolution, ultimately improving software quality.

The user-friendly web interface features a holistic dashboard for real-time error tracking and analytics. It supports various notification channels, alerting development teams instantly when critical errors occur, enabling rapid response times and minimizing downtimes.

elmah.io's robust filtering and searching capabilities empower developers to efficiently pinpoint specific errors or trends within application logs, facilitating comprehensive analysis and proactive error prevention.

Beyond error tracking, the platform offers features like deployment tracking and uptime checks. This allows developers to proactively monitor application health, ensuring optimal performance and user satisfaction.

Security is a top priority, with features such as encrypted communication and secure storage. The platform is scalable for applications of varying sizes and complexities, suitable for both small-scale projects and enterprise-level applications.

What's the story behind your product?

elmah.io's answer

elmah.io started as a cloud storage engine for ELMAH, the open-source framework. In time, it grew into its own product with support for all major logging frameworks, Uptime Monitoring, Deployment Tracking, and much more.

Which are the primary technologies used for building your product?

elmah.io's answer

elmah.io is built on .NET for .NET. We host everything on Microsoft Azure.
